Drivers must also pay other fees depending on many other variables including the … iprof cm2 mathsWebJul 14, 2024 · California California charges $64 for a registration fee and then adds a transportation improvement fee that ranges between $25 and $175. The state also charges $27 for license plates and $23 for a title fee. A personal property tax is charged at 0.65% of the value of the vehicle, decreasing over time.
